Briana
/B-R-IH-AA-N-AA/
Mexican-American Brianna — Briana (Spanish-Mexican-Celtic, from Celtic 'noble, high') is the Mexican-American spelling preference for Brianna. The single-n spelling distinguishes Mexican-American Briana from English Brianna. Common across Mexican-American working-class and middle-class feminine naming.
